Metabolism of [2-(14)C] acetate to amino acids and proteins in segments of bean seedling roots.

M W Fowler1.   

Abstract

(14)C from [2-(14)C] acetate was found to be incorporated into soluble and protein amino acids in substantial amounts by bean root apices. The (14)C was spread through a wide range of amino acids in both these fractions. Glutamic acid was found to be heavily labelled with (14)C in both soluble and protein amino acid fractions. The data are discussed in relation to present ideas on transport and utilization of amino acids in root systems.
